International Day for the Elimination of Racial Discrimination

What is International Day for the Elimination of Racial Discrimination?

On 21 March 1960, police opened fire and killed 69 peoplein South Africa against the apartheid "pass laws". The UN then declared this day to eliminate all forms of racial discrimination, while also ending the policy of apartheid (segregation) in South Africa. 


When is International Day for the Elimination of Racial Discrimination?

Thursday, 21 March 


Activities:

  • Learn about What Racism is 
  • Read a book about different cultures for kids - Just Like Me, Welcome to our World, Our Diversity makes us Stronger 
  • Who is in our class? Brainstorm the different cultures within the classroom 
  • Explore physical differences e.g. skin colour. Skin colour comes from the sun, and where your ancestors are from. Your skin does not determine what someone is or can be. All colours are beautiful like the colours of the rainbow
